The Taxonomy of Stress Mechanics
To understand how to manage stress effectively, you have to look past vague wellness advice to "find your zen" and examine concrete behavioral mechanics. Here is how core stress management approaches compare across different operational frameworks.
| Stress Dimension | The Unskilled Approach (Passive Accumulation & Burnout) | The Skilled Approach (Mechanically Engineered Load Balancing) | Corrective Technical Protocol |
| Load Intake | Saying yes to every request, task, and distraction until cognitive RAM is completely maxed out. | Establishing strict capacity limits and filtering incoming demands through a first-principles matrix. | Task auditing, ruthless prioritization, boundary enforcement. |
| Tension Detection | Noticing stress only when you experience physical illness, insomnia, or a total emotional meltdown. | Tracking early somatic warning signs of tension and discharging them in real time. | Somatic check-ins, micro-breaks, physiological down-regulation. |
| Processing Style | Ruminating endlessly on what might go wrong, amplifying anxiety through abstract worry. | Deconstructing stressors into specific, actionable variables within your direct control. | Circle of control mapping, problem isolation, step-by-step containment. |
| Recovery Routine | Relying on passive distractions like doom-scrolling or binge-watching that leave the nervous system fried. | Executing deliberate, restorative recovery protocols that actively signal safety to the brain. | Deep physical rest, nature immersion, cognitive decoupling blocks. |
Notice the structural divide? The unskilled approach relies entirely on hope, caffeine, and raw endurance. The skilled approach relies on mechanics. When volume or pressure scales upward, the naive method collapses into complete physical and mental exhaustion.
Step-by-Step Protocol: Engineering Your Stress Relief
You cannot read your way into effective stress management. You have to build it through deliberate, systematic habits. Here is how you engineer stress out of your daily workflow.
1. Conduct a Ruthless Load Audit
The single greatest cause of chronic stress is system overload. Most people treat their schedule like an infinitely expandable trash can, cramming in meetings, projects, and commitments until the structural integrity of their day completely shatters.
-
The Practice: Take an inventory of every single commitment, project, and recurring task currently on your plate. Force yourself to categorize them by direct impact versus unnecessary friction. Ruthlessly cut, delegate, or defer anything that does not serve your primary operational objectives.
-
The Goal: Protect your cognitive bandwidth. Just as a computer processor cannot run twenty resource-intensive applications simultaneously without crashing, your brain cannot process high-level strategy while drowning in trivial noise.
2. Map and Isolate Your Circle of Control
A massive percentage of daily stress is self-generated through abstract worry over things you cannot influence—macroeconomic shifts, other people's opinions, or future uncertainties.
-
The Practice: When you feel a wave of anxiety or tension building, grab a physical sheet of paper and divide it into two columns: Variables Within My Direct Control and Variables Outside My Control. Dump every single stressor into its respective column, cross out the external column completely, and commit one hundred percent of your energy to executing on the first list.
-
The Goal: Stop wasting metabolic energy fighting reality. Stress drops precipitously the moment you stop trying to manage the unmanageable and focus exclusively on mechanical execution within your boundary of influence.
3. Implement Physiological Down-Regulation Breaks
When you work under continuous pressure, your nervous system lingers in a low-grade state of fight-or-flight all day long. Your breathing stays shallow, your muscles remain clenched, and your body acts as though it is running from a predator.
-
The Practice: Embed three mandatory, five-minute reset blocks into your daily schedule. Step away from all screens, close your eyes, and execute deliberate physiological down-regulation—such as box breathing or extended exhalations that signal to your brain stem that the immediate threat has passed.
-
The Goal: Clear the thermal buildup before it turns into chronic exhaustion. Treating recovery as a non-negotiable operational requirement ensures you maintain high output without cooking your biological hardware.
4. Construct Hard Operational Boundaries
If your work, communication channels, and responsibilities bleed into every waking hour of your day, your brain never receives the neurological signal that it is safe to power down. The lack of closure creates perpetual cognitive background noise.
-
The Practice: Establish a strict, non-negotiable end-of-day shutdown ritual. Write down your exact game plan for the following morning, close your workspace applications, physically leave your desk, and transition into a distinctly non-work environment.
-
The Goal: Create a hard boundary between operational execution and personal recovery. When your brain knows there is a dedicated time to stop, it stops leaking background energy into your rest hours.
